Medical breakthrough: Appendectomy performed using minimally invasive techniques in Riyadh

A pioneering medical achievement at Imam Abdulrahman Al Faisal Hospital

In a medical achievement reflecting the ongoing development of the healthcare sector in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, a specialized medical team at Imam Abdulrahman Al Faisal Hospital, a member of the First Riyadh Health Cluster, successfully performed a complex and delicate appendectomy on a patient over sixty years old. This procedure was distinguished by the use of the "hidden incision technique," one of the most advanced medical technologies in the field of minimally invasive surgery worldwide.

Historical development of appendectomy techniques

Historically, appendectomies were performed through a traditional open surgical incision, leaving noticeable scars and requiring a long and painful hospital stay. With the advancement of modern medicine, traditional laparoscopic surgery emerged, involving three to four small incisions in the abdomen. Today, "single-incision laparoscopic surgery" represents a major breakthrough, where the entire surgical procedure is performed through a single, hidden incision in the navel area. This medical advancement not only offers cosmetic benefits but also significantly reduces surgical trauma to surrounding tissues.

Benefits of the invisible wound technique for patients

One of the most significant benefits of this advanced technique is its direct contribution to reducing post-operative pain and minimizing the likelihood of wound infections or surgical hernias, thus accelerating recovery and enabling the patient to return to their normal life in record time. Furthermore, it achieves superior cosmetic results compared to traditional surgical methods. The hospital reported that the procedure was a complete success, with the patient being discharged in stable condition, showing rapid improvement in their recovery period and experiencing no complications.
